Time to and predictors of dual incontinence in older nursing home admissions.

Donna Z BlissOlga V GurvichLynn E EberlySusan Harms
Published in: Neurourology and urodynamics (2017)
The development of dual incontinence is a major problem among nursing home residents. Predictors in this study offer guidance in developing interventions to prevent and reduce the time to developing this problem which may improve the quality of life of nursing residents.
